10 AM - 1 PM || Wave Lab Fall Family Weekend Open House
The O.H. Hinsdale Wave Research Laboratory (West of 35th Street on Jefferson), largest tsu-
nami research facility in the US, will be open for a 20 minute guided tour and demonstration.
Tours start every 5 minutes on a first come first serve basis and cover tsunami research, coastal
hazards in Oregon, and coastal engineering. Questions please contact the lab at wavelab.tours@
oregonstate.edu

9 AM - 12 PM || OSU Flying Club Open House
Oregon State Flying Club is hosting an Open House at the Corvallis Municipal Airport (https://
goo.gl/maps/9BugkK6hw7k) which is about 10 minutes south of campus. We will be giving 20
minute airplane rides over campus for $20 per person. Each plane seats four people including the
pilot. We are also having a barbecue with free burgers, hot dogs and veggie burgers. This event
is open to the public. No registration required, sign up is on a first-come first-served basis. For
more information about the club, please go to flying.oregonstate.edu. For any questions, email
Alex Mikes at mikesa@oregonstate.edu
